Transaction 2340369be1a4b8a8da82267d5bd89e615501abb6b105ad54c50dd52d0f112884
1 Input
1 Output
-
2340369be1a4b8a8da82267d5bd89e615501abb6b105ad54c50dd52d0f112884:0
- value
- 880877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d1081cd37d51dcb83710acaa4aa1dacf42f91e6 OP_EQUAL
- address
- 3JvhQjDtHcWdAxPrsiGFRHzQWP2qncvyJ1